Содержание
Идея была реализована и заложена создателем Биткоина Сатоши Накомото в конце 2008 года. Это достигается путем выполнения сложных вычислений, по которым можно доказать, что решение получено что такое Proof of Work криптовалюты тем или иным узлом, подтвердившим транзакцию/открывшим блок. Другие ноды получают этот блок, синхронизируя имеющуюся у них копию цепочки с общей сетью во избежание различий.
Он требует от участников (майнеров) тратить время и усилия на решение математических головоломок для подтверждения транзакций. Чем больше количество монет депонировано на счету, тем выше шанс на раскрытие блока и получение вознаграждения, то есть «начать с нуля и намайнить» невозможно. Вместо того, чтобы покупать оборудование для майнинга, участники должны депонировать криптовалюту, так что процесс этот все равно затратный. Сеть, основанная на консенсусе PoW, не требует никаких физических ресурсов — лишь вычислительные мощности для поддержания блокчейна. Таким образом, хоть Bitcoin и потребляет много энергии, он гораздо более экологичен по сравнению с традиционными фиатными валютами.
Что такое Proof of Stake (PoS)
Это стимулирует участников верным образом, поскольку ноды соревнуются за решение задачи для получения награды. В блокчейне Etherium для любой транзакции требуется расход «газа» (внутренний термин, обозначающий «монету» ), таким образом сеть защищается от флуда и незаинтересованных участников. В случае permissioned blockchain, подобная пошлина может быть отменена, но и флуд не возникнет, так как участвуют авторизованные и ответственные участники. Это класс блокчейн-систем, в которых могут принимать участие только авторизованные неким централизованным оператором (или операторами) участники. Например, это может быть реализация протокола для осуществления транзакций между какими-то подсистемами или между компаниями. В данном случае основная ценность в распределенности сети, возможности снизить или вовсе убрать нагрузку с централизованных сервисов.
Такой алгоритм предназначен для того, чтобы отбить охоту у злоумышленников валидировать поддельные транзакции из-за риска потерять «залог». Особенность хэша в его асимметрии — он достаточно сложен для нахождения майнеру, но прост для проверки остальным участникам сети на соответствие. При этом каждый хэш несет в себе информацию предыдущих блоков сети. Тем самым образуется подтверждение, что все действия были произведены в рамках одного блокчейна.
Что такое Proof of Work (PoW)?
Модель PoW требует значительных затрат на майнинг, что позволяет при ее использовании обеспечить более децентрализованную структуру. Ни один человек, организация или страна не контролируют её. Сетью владеют и управляют тысячи нод по всему миру, образуя децентрализованную и защищенную систему. Возможность такого кейса не нулевая, более того был майнинг-пул близкий, к такой ситуации и он добровольно снизил свои мощности, чтобы не допустить перехода этой границы. Потому что он уже произвел немалые инвестиции в инфраструктуру майнинга и рисковал обвалить доверие к сети и тем самым свести ценность своих инвестиций к нулю. Если обновление блокчейна пройдет успешно, спрос на ETH должен вырасти.
Насколько я понимаю нечто похожее есть у ripple, где комиссии за транзакции никто не получает, но всё-таки это несколько другое. Валидаторы получают комиссию с каждого сгенерированного блока и собственных заложенных монет. Если же пользователь больше не хочет предоставлять свои ноды, его вознаграждение и монеты блокируются на некоторое время. За этот период система проверяет, не добавил ли пользователь мошеннические блоки в сеть. Proof of Capacity .Этот алгоритм требует от майнеров наличия свободного места на жестком диске, которое они используют для решения математических уравнений.
Что такое алгоритм Proof of Work (PoW)?
В то же время, логика верификации вычислений остается весьма простой. В целом идеология Proof of Stake предусматривает тот факт, что все монеты уже добыты. Заработок майнеров идет чисто за счет комиссионных сборов за транзакции. Например, Эфириум планирует продолжать добычу новых монет, но с заметным уменьшением её эмиссии. При этом задача должна быть довольно сложной, чтобы средняя время её решения все сетью укладывалось в допустимые пределы, но с другой стороны система должна моментально уметь проверять решение.
Кроме указанной угрозы с ветвлением блокчейна, существуют другие угрозы, но, думаю, это стоит вынести в отдельную статью, чтобы еще больше не нагружать читателя. Суть обновления заключается в объединении основной сети Ethereum с сетью Beacon Chain, запущенной в 2020 году. По словам сооснователя проекта Виталика Бутерина, событие состоится в августе https://xcritical.com/ 2022 года, но может быть перенесено на сентябрь или октябрь. Любые средства, хранящиеся на кошельках пользователей Ethereum до The Merge, останутся доступными и после. Это важно помнить, так как сами разработчики предупреждают о возможных случаях мошенничества. Злоумышленники могут предлагать «обновиться до ETH2», чтобы украсть средства.
О некоторых подходах к решению задачи «Useful Proof-of-work for blockchains»
Одной из общих привлекательных сторон блокчейна является неизменность реестра – истории событий, что позволяет использовать технологию в средах без доверия между различными участниками. По сути, чем больше нод у участника сети с алгоритмом Proof-of-Stake, тем больше у него шансов получить следующий блок. Ограниченность ресурса достигается путём частичного блокирования средств (токенов) у участников – во время выбора того, кто получит блок, использовать монеты нельзя. При всех преимуществах PoS, алгоритм также не лишен недостатков. Возможно, PoS приведет к большей децентрализации за счет возможности запустить большее число узлов, объяснил сооснователь ENCRY Foundation Роман Некрасов. Хотя PoW требует вложений в вычислительные мощности, для входа в PoS-сети необходимо иметь определенное количество монет.
- Они изменяют ввод, добавляя целое число, называемое nonce (от англ. «number used once» или «число, используемое один раз»).
- То есть без экономических принципов ряд свойств блокчейна теряются.
- Заработок майнеров идет чисто за счет комиссионных сборов за транзакции.
- Они также созданы для устранения ограничений традиционного алгоритма PoW и повышение эффективности майнинга.
- Это вычислительные устройства, которые подтверждают транзакции.
- На этом протоколе работают большинство современных криптовалютных проектов, включая Bitcoin, Binance Coin и др.
Существует много разновидностей алгоритма PoS, например, delegated-proof-of-stake (PoS — «делегированное доказательство доли владения»). Все эти варианты применяются в различных блокчейн-сетях, но в основном работают по схожему принципу. Чтобы иметь возможность стать валидатором, нужно иметь на своем балансе определенное количество токенов, с которыми работает блокчейн-сеть. Тем не менее, алгоритм консенсуса Proof of Stake на момент запуска Ethereum был еще недостаточно изучен. Существовали нерешенные проблемы, например, «ничего не поставлено на карту». Поэтому Ethereum начал свою работу на Proof of Work, а переход на Proof of Stake разработчики разделили на поэтапные обновления.
Распределение вознаграждений и равенство участников
Так реализуется модель нулевого доверия, где 100% транзакций верифицированы и записаны участниками сети в публичный реестр. Уже функционирует блокчейн-сеть, в которой можно зарегистрировать домен. База доменов при этом хранится в блокчейне распределенно и заблокировать доступ к одному из доменов крайне затруднительно. Майнер получает награду только за блок в главной и единственной ветке блокчейна, если он тратит ресурсы на майнинг в отдельной ветке, то он тратит их впустую, это создает стимул работы в основной ветке. Майнер заинтересован в успешном майнинге и, чтобы сделать блок, ему нужна копия блокчейна до последнего блока — это создает стимул для скорейшей синхронизации сети. В 2022 году состоится крупнейшее обновление в блокчейне Ethereum под названием The Merge.
Алгоритмы подтверждения
Метод консенсуса сети PoET должен обеспечивать два важнейших элемента. Во-первых, метод гарантирует, что участвующие узлы выбирают действительно случайное время, а не более короткое, выбранное участниками специально для победы. Далее, процесс гарантирует, что победитель завершил требуемый период ожидания. Proof of Burn также известна как система с высоким риском, поскольку не существует гарантии, что пользователь когда-либо восстановит максимальную стоимость уничтоженной монеты. Разработчики Ethereum работают над Ethereum 2.0 – набором обновлений, которые будут работать на Proof of Stake и объединятся с основной сетью Ethereum.